Spotting False Claims

So how does one spot a fake regulation claim? It’s a bit like trying to find a needle in a haystack, but not impossible. Brokers might flash badges of regulatory bodies that sound official but aren’t. If you can’t find the regulatory body on a credible financial authority website, it’s time to reconsider. Verification is your best friend here; always check for proof of regulation through official channels rather than taking a broker’s word for it.

The Consequences of Falling for Fake Claims

Falling for these fake claims can lead to financial loss big time. Imagine betting all your chips on a horse that’s not even in the race! When a broker lacks proper regulation, they’re often operating without oversight, meaning your funds aren’t as safe as you thought. Withdrawal issues, unauthorized trades, and sudden account closures are just a few of the potential pitfalls.

Importance of Proper Regulation

Proper regulation isn’t just a badge of honor; it’s the protective gear for your assets. Regulated brokers have to adhere to strict financial standards, ensuring that your money is handled correctly. They must hold client funds separately, offer a dispute resolution process, and importantly, they can’t just vanish with your cash. So, regulation equals peace of mind and, most importantly, financial protection.
